Also means
resembling (the subject)
Usage Note
Ressemblant describes a portrait, photograph, or imitation that closely resembles its subject — un portrait très ressemblant means 'a very good likeness'. The feminine form is ressemblante. It is less commonly used as a general adjective and tends to appear specifically about visual representations. The related noun ressemblance (f) and verb ressembler à ('to resemble') are both high-frequency words.
Examples
"Ce portrait est très ressemblant."
Natural Translation
This portrait is a very good likeness.
Literal Translation
This portrait is very resembling.
